What other rankings don't show you

Most rating sites report "3% proficient" for Richland Continuation High and stop there. Here's what that number hides:

0.0% of students exceeded standard while 2.5% merely met it. That exceeded rate is 15.5 points below the state average of 15.5%. That's 25.4 points below the Orange Unified district average of 25.4%. The 4 nearby schools within ~3 miles average 20.2% exceeded — 20.2 points higher. The gap between "met" and "exceeded" is the difference between a school that clears the bar and one that raises it.

Chronic absenteeism is 77.5%, above the state average of 34.0%.
